TREES - a way for all schools to become energy-efficient

You can save at least $2,000 every year by reducing your school's energy consumption. Use the spreadsheet tool 'TREES' to import your own school's energy use data and identify target areas for improvements.

TREES - Tool for Replication of Energy Efficiency at Schools - offers 18 energy saving actions for schools. The tool then calculates the:

  • resulting savings for energy, greenhouse gases and money
  • number of trees that would need to be planted to abate these greenhouse gases.

It can also be incorporated within the school's curriculum in subjects like science and mathematics.

TREES was sent to all Victorian Government schools in CD format during October 2007. It can also be downloaded at the link below.

All schools have been sent other tools to help identify where energy can be saved, including a:

  • lux meter (to show areas that are over-lit) 
  • thermometer (to identify if appliances are running too hot or cold).
